# consistency checks


import bzrlib
from trace import mutter
from errors import bailout


def check(branch):
    mutter('checking tree %r' % branch.base)

    mutter('checking revision history')
    last_ptr = None
    for rid in branch.revision_history():
        mutter('    revision {%s}' % rid)
        rev = branch.get_revision(rid)
        if rev.revision_id != rid:
            bailout('wrong internal revision id in revision {%s}' % rid)
        if rev.precursor != last_ptr:
            bailout('mismatched precursor in revision {%s}' % rid)
        last_ptr = rid

    #mutter("checking tree")
    #check_patches_exist()
    #check_patch_chaining()
    #check_patch_uniqueness()
    #check_inventory()

    mutter('branch %s is OK' % branch.base)

    ## TODO: Check that previous-inventory and previous-manifest
    ## are the same as those stored in the previous changeset.

    ## TODO: Check all patches present in patch directory are
    ## mentioned in patch history; having an orphaned patch only gives
    ## a warning.

    ## TODO: Check cached data is consistent with data reconstructed
    ## from scratch.

    ## TODO: Check no control files are versioned.

    ## TODO: Check that the before-hash of each file in a later
    ## revision matches the after-hash in the previous revision to
    ## touch it.
